- Abstract
- Objectives : This study induced oxidative stress in HepG2 cells by treating them with AA+iron and investigated the effects of forsythia suspensa extract on this stress, as well as elucidated the molecular mechanisms underlying its hepatoprotective effects.
Methods : To confirm the antioxidative effects of FSE, HepG2 cells were induced with AA+iron to induce oxidative stress, followed by MTT assay. Additionally, the effect of FSE in reducing the increased ROS levels and mitochondrial damage induced by AA+iron in HepG2 cells was confirmed using FACS. Furthermore, western blot analysis were conducted to investigate the molecular mechanisms underlying the hepatoprotective effects of FSE.
Results : FSE increased the decreased cell viability induced by AA+iron. Additionally, FSE normalized the expression of apoptosis-related proteins induced by AA+iron. The elevated ROS levels in HepG2 cells induced by AA+iron were reduced by FSE, and the increase in Rh123-negative cells induced by AA+iron was attenuated by FSE. Moreover, FSE activated the protein expression of AMPK and its related phosphorylating enzymes, LKB1 and ACC. Furthermore, FSE activated YAP and its upstream phosphorylating enzyme, LATS1.
Conclusions : These results demonstrate that FSE has an inhibitory effect on oxidative stress induced by AA+iron and may have potential hepatoprotective effects.
